数据仓库分析是现代企业数据管理和决策支持的关键工具,选择优秀的书籍能帮助你更好地理解和应用这一领域的知识。推荐的书籍包括:《The Data Warehouse Toolkit》、 《Building the Data Warehouse》、 《Data Warehouse Design: Modern Principles and Methodologies》、 《Agile Data Warehouse Design》、 《Data Warehousing in the Age of Big Data》等。特别推荐《The Data Warehouse Toolkit》,由Ralph Kimball和Margy Ross撰写。这本书被广泛认为是数据仓库设计的经典之作。它详细介绍了维度建模的概念,提供了丰富的案例和实用的设计方法,帮助读者理解如何设计高效的数据仓库。书中通过实际例子和图表解释复杂的概念,使初学者和专业人士都能受益。掌握维度建模可以显著提高数据仓库的性能和可扩展性,从而支持企业的业务分析需求。
一、《THE DATA WAREHOUSE TOOLKIT》
《The Data Warehouse Toolkit》是数据仓库领域的经典书籍之一,由Ralph Kimball和Margy Ross撰写。该书详细介绍了维度建模的基本原理和应用方法,尤其是星型和雪花型模型的使用。书中提供了大量的实际案例和设计模式,使读者能够轻松理解如何将理论应用于实际项目中。书中强调了用户需求的分析以及如何通过数据仓库设计满足这些需求的重要性。作者通过清晰的图表和易于理解的语言解释复杂的概念,使这本书成为学习数据仓库设计的理想选择。对于任何希望在数据仓库设计和管理方面提升技能的人来说,这本书都是必读之作。
二、《BUILDING THE DATA WAREHOUSE》
Bill Inmon的《Building the Data Warehouse》也是数据仓库分析领域的重要书籍。这本书被誉为数据仓库领域的开创性作品,因为它首次系统地介绍了数据仓库的概念和构建方法。Inmon被称为“数据仓库之父”,他的书强调了数据仓库的集成性、主题性、时变性和非易失性四大特征。书中详细描述了数据仓库的生命周期,从需求分析、架构设计、数据提取、转换和加载(ETL)到数据访问和分析。它为数据仓库的构建提供了一个全面的框架,使企业能够更好地管理其数据资产,提高决策支持能力。
三、《DATA WAREHOUSE DESIGN: MODERN PRINCIPLES AND METHODOLOGIES》
这本书由Matei Zaharia撰写,提供了现代数据仓库设计的原则和方法。书中结合最新的技术趋势,如大数据和云计算,探讨了如何设计可扩展和灵活的数据仓库架构。Zaharia强调了数据治理、数据质量和数据安全在现代数据仓库设计中的重要性。书中还介绍了数据仓库自动化工具和技术,帮助企业快速构建和维护数据仓库。通过实际案例研究和技术实施指南,读者能够更深入地了解如何在复杂的技术环境中成功部署数据仓库解决方案。
四、《AGILE DATA WAREHOUSE DESIGN》
由Lawrence Corr撰写的《Agile Data Warehouse Design》为数据仓库设计提供了一种敏捷的方法。书中介绍了敏捷数据建模技术,如BEAM(Business Event Analysis & Modeling),以支持快速迭代和用户驱动的设计流程。Corr通过详细的步骤和真实的案例展示了如何在动态变化的业务环境中设计灵活的数据仓库。敏捷方法强调了用户的参与和反馈在设计过程中的重要性,帮助团队更好地满足业务需求。书中还讨论了如何处理不断变化的数据源和需求,确保数据仓库始终保持相关性和有效性。
五、《DATA WAREHOUSING IN THE AGE OF BIG DATA》
Krish Krishnan的这本书探讨了大数据时代的数据仓库技术。书中分析了传统数据仓库与大数据技术的整合,以及如何利用Hadoop、NoSQL数据库等现代技术来扩展数据仓库的能力。Krishnan解释了大数据对数据仓库架构的影响,并提供了设计和实施大数据仓库的策略。书中还讨论了数据湖(Data Lake)的概念及其与数据仓库的关系,帮助企业在处理大规模数据时保持灵活性和高效性。通过对各种大数据工具和技术的评估,读者能够更好地理解如何在其数据仓库环境中实施大数据解决方案。
六、《MASTERING DATA WAREHOUSE DESIGN》
Claudia Imhoff和Nicholas Galemmo的《Mastering Data Warehouse Design》是一本综合性的数据仓库设计指南。该书提供了从基本概念到高级主题的全面覆盖,包括数据建模、ETL流程、数据集成和数据质量管理。作者结合多年的行业经验,分享了成功的数据仓库项目实践,并讨论了常见的挑战和解决方案。书中还介绍了如何评估和选择适合企业需求的工具和技术。通过详细的案例研究和实用的设计策略,读者可以获得在不同业务环境中成功设计和部署数据仓库的深入理解。
七、《DATA WAREHOUSE ETL TOOLKIT》
这本书由Ralph Kimball和Joe Caserta撰写,专注于ETL(Extract, Transform, Load)过程中的最佳实践。ETL是数据仓库项目的关键组成部分,该书详细介绍了ETL的设计原则、架构选型和性能优化技术。Kimball和Caserta强调了ETL过程中的数据质量和数据治理,并提供了大量的设计模式和实用技巧。书中还讨论了如何处理复杂的数据转换和加载任务,以确保数据仓库的高效运行和准确性。通过学习这本书,读者可以掌握构建和管理高效ETL流程的技能,从而支持数据仓库的整体性能。
八、《THE MICROSOFT DATA WAREHOUSE TOOLKIT》
由Joy Mundy和Warren Thornthwaite撰写的《The Microsoft Data Warehouse Toolkit》专注于在微软技术栈上构建数据仓库。该书提供了使用SQL Server和其他微软工具设计和实施数据仓库的详细指南。作者结合实际项目经验,介绍了从需求分析到数据建模、ETL设计和数据分析的完整流程。书中还讨论了如何利用微软的商业智能工具进行数据可视化和报告。对于使用微软技术的企业来说,这本书是一个宝贵的资源,帮助他们在熟悉的技术环境中成功实施数据仓库项目。
九、《DW 2.0: THE ARCHITECTURE FOR THE NEXT GENERATION OF DATA WAREHOUSING》
这本书由W.H. Inmon、Derek Strauss和Genia Neushloss共同撰写,探讨了下一代数据仓库架构。DW 2.0是对传统数据仓库的扩展和演进,支持更大的数据容量、更高的灵活性和更快的响应速度。书中详细描述了DW 2.0的技术架构、数据管理策略和实施方法,帮助企业应对快速变化的业务需求和技术环境。作者强调了数据仓库的长期可持续性和演进能力,并提供了实施DW 2.0的实用建议。通过这本书,读者可以了解如何设计和管理现代化的数据仓库,以支持未来的业务发展。
十、《THE ANALYTICAL DATA WAREHOUSE》
这本书由Ralph Hughes撰写,专注于数据仓库的分析能力。书中介绍了如何通过数据仓库实现高级分析功能,如数据挖掘、预测分析和实时分析。Hughes强调了数据仓库在支持企业决策和业务洞察方面的关键作用,并提供了设计和实施分析数据仓库的策略。书中还讨论了如何利用现代分析工具和技术,如机器学习和人工智能,增强数据仓库的分析能力。通过学习这本书,读者可以掌握在数据仓库中集成和应用高级分析技术的技能,从而提升企业的竞争优势。
相关问答FAQs:
数据仓库分析书籍有哪些?
在现代企业数据管理中,数据仓库的构建与分析是至关重要的。对于想要深入了解数据仓库的读者来说,选择合适的书籍是非常重要的一步。以下是一些推荐的经典书籍,它们涵盖了数据仓库的理论、实践以及相关技术。
-
《数据仓库工具与技术》(Data Warehouse Toolkit) – Ralph Kimball 和 Margy Ross
这本书是数据仓库领域的经典之作。Ralph Kimball 是数据仓库的先驱之一,该书详细介绍了维度建模、数据集市的构建以及ETL(提取、转换、加载)过程。书中提供了丰富的案例分析和实用技巧,适合初学者和有一定经验的从业者。 -
《构建数据仓库:从需求到实施》(Building the Data Warehouse) – William H. Inmon
William Inmon 被誉为“数据仓库之父”,该书深入探讨了数据仓库的架构设计和实施过程。书中强调了数据仓库的企业级设计原则,并提供了大量关于数据管理和数据治理的实用信息。读者可以在这里找到关于如何将理论应用于实际项目中的指导。 -
《数据仓库:从业务需求到数据挖掘的完整指南》(The Data Warehouse Lifecycle Toolkit) – Ralph Kimball 和其他作者
这本书提供了一个全面的数据仓库生命周期视图,涵盖了从需求分析到数据挖掘的各个阶段。作者们结合了多年的实践经验,提供了实用的工具和方法论,帮助读者在数据仓库的不同阶段进行有效的管理和实施。 -
《数据仓库设计:从理论到实践》(Data Warehouse Design: Practical Guidance) – Chris Adamson 和 Michael Venerable
本书为数据仓库设计提供了实用的指导,强调了设计过程中应考虑的各种因素。作者利用丰富的案例分析,帮助读者理解如何将理论应用于实际的设计项目中,适合希望增强设计能力的读者。 -
《大数据与数据仓库:构建数据驱动的企业》(Big Data and Data Warehousing: Building a Data-Driven Enterprise) – Matt R. Smith
在大数据时代,传统的数据仓库面临新的挑战和机遇。该书讨论了如何在大数据环境中构建高效的数据仓库,涉及数据湖、流处理和实时分析等前沿主题,是希望将数据仓库与大数据技术结合的读者的好选择。 -
《数据仓库与商业智能:实践指南》(Data Warehousing and Business Intelligence for e-Commerce) – Ramesh Sharda 和 Dursun Delen
本书将数据仓库与商业智能结合,重点讨论如何通过数据分析推动业务决策。书中介绍了多种商业智能工具和技术,适合企业管理者和分析师阅读。
如何选择适合自己的数据仓库分析书籍?
选择适合自己的书籍时,可以考虑以下几个方面:
-
技术水平:对于初学者,建议选择那些通俗易懂、案例丰富的书籍。而对于有一定基础的读者,可以选择更加深入的专业书籍。
-
需求方向:如果关注数据仓库的设计,可以选择专注于设计和建模的书籍;如果更关注数据分析和商业智能,则可选择相关的实践指南。
-
最新趋势:随着大数据和云计算的发展,许多书籍开始关注这些新兴领域。选择那些包含现代技术应用的书籍,可以帮助读者更好地适应快速变化的行业。
-
作者权威性:选择知名作者的书籍,通常能获取更高质量的内容。Ralph Kimball 和 William Inmon 等专家的著作,因其在业界的影响力而受到广泛认可。
数据仓库分析的未来发展趋势如何?
随着技术的不断演进,数据仓库的概念和应用也在不断发展。以下是一些未来可能的发展趋势:
-
云数据仓库的普及:越来越多的企业开始将数据仓库迁移到云端,以实现更高的灵活性和可扩展性。云数据仓库如 Amazon Redshift、Google BigQuery 和 Snowflake 等,正在逐渐成为主流选择。
-
实时数据处理:传统的数据仓库通常是批处理的,而实时数据仓库的兴起使得企业能够对数据进行实时分析,从而提高决策的及时性。
-
数据湖的融合:数据湖与数据仓库的结合,能够更好地处理结构化和非结构化数据,支持更广泛的数据分析需求。
-
自助分析工具的兴起:随着商业智能工具的发展,越来越多的自助分析工具涌现,普通用户也能够通过可视化界面进行数据分析,而不再依赖专业的IT人员。
-
人工智能与机器学习的应用:将人工智能和机器学习技术应用于数据仓库,可以帮助企业更深入地挖掘数据价值,实现智能化的决策支持。
通过阅读相关书籍,了解数据仓库的基础知识、最佳实践和未来趋势,可以帮助读者在这一领域获得更深的理解和应用能力。无论是从事数据管理、数据分析,还是希望进入这一行业的新人,选择合适的书籍都是提升自我技能的重要一步。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。